Soft comfort after breast surgery
This post-mastectomy bra includes bilateral breathable microfiber pockets that securely hold your breast prosthesis. The soft fabric ensures gentle contact and helps regulate skin temperature for sensitive areas after treatment.
Adjustable, lightly padded straps relieve the shoulders, while the soft padded back closure offers lasting comfort.

Care instructions
-
Hand wash or machine wash at 30°C maximum (delicate cycle).
- Do not tumble dry to preserve lace and elasticity.
Composition
77% Polyamide, 20% Elastane, 3% Viscose
